Tasting Notes:
 
This wine is made from vines less than twenty years of age. It is strong on Grenache and Mourvedre and does not see any new oak.  A lovely wine in a vintage that turned out to be quite classic. It has the deep colour of perfectly ripe Grenache, without being inky black. The nose shows aromas of very ripe, almost stewed fruit. It has a light smokiness and a slight hint of sweetness that makes it very approachable, but without any heaviness. Among all these aromas it's a note of cooked prune that returns after much aeration.

ROBERT PARKER
'One of the few Chateauneuf du Pape estates to produce a second wine (a la most Bordeaux chateaux), Vieux Telegraphe's 2008 Telegramme Chateauneuf du Pape (100% Grenache) is a delicious, up-front, fruity, medium-bodied, soft effort displaying lots of herb-tinged strawberry and kirsch characteristics. It should drink well for 3-4 years.

Wine Spectator 93 Points:
'A fresh, pure, silky style, with red currant, licorice and shiso leaf notes gliding over the long, supple, minerally finish. Textbook for the vintage, with the fruit and minerality stretching out at the end. Drink now through 2017.'
